      Got mine last night, played for a couple of hours. It's really cool, but difficult to get the hang of. The car behavior is definitely realistic! the graphics and sound are unprecented. I had my stereo cranked up in surround mode, and felt like I was at the track
      First thing I did was an 'arcade mode' race driving the '70 Chevelle SS LS6... it behaved exactly like a stock chevelle would on a road course, horribly :D

      the amount of cars is just awesome, not to mention how realistic it looks. not to be a complaining biatch, but I do have afew gripes about the game. I am suprised that there are a few cars missing. The caddy CTS, VW Corrado, GMC Sy/Ty, more mustangs, Lamborgini and Ferrari, and the Shelby GT500, and the Dodge Ram SRT10, Monte Carlo, 442, or a GSx, to name a few. I mean they have landrover, a friggin 1915 ford, an 1886 Daimler, the friggin NIKE shoe car and yet none of the afore mentioned cars? oh well...the GNX is badass though. and there are the other 700 something cars to pick from so I guess its ok...for now.
      needs more American input...too many crappy japanese cars that im not going to play with, and yet no 54 Studebaker...weak. It would have been nice to see Big Red or the Sonoco Camaro, or some of the other Trans Am legends of the 60's and 70's

      Nitro, You will not be disappointed! ...You can change the settings for 480i, and 1080i.....It is awesome. You will need the PS2 compatible component cables for the higher resolutions though.

      One thing I do not like so far is the lack of American Cars from the Used Car Dealerships. They are all Japanese!!! In Gran Turismo mode, they only give you enough credits (10,000) to buy a used car. If I had 10,000 to spend on a used car, I would use it on a mid 90's F-body.

      I love that I could transfer 100,000 credits from GT3 as well as my old A/B liscences. I picked up a brand new red Z06, and threw some BBS RKII rims on it (Think of the Thrasher Camaro). I am rocking peoples world right now.

      My favorite features of the new game is the roof cam, the wind noise that comes on strong above 100mph and the Nurburgring course. That track is insane!!
